Support between appointments, treatment and difficult days
Cancer care does not only happen in hospital. Much of the daily weight lands at home.
Care can support meals, comfort, washing, medication routines, companionship and family relief.
If symptoms change suddenly, speak to the GP, oncology team, palliative team or urgent services as appropriate.
